Blocked: If you have any nasal congestion the eustachian tubes in the back of your nose may be blocked by mucus. This causes a blocked feeling in your ear. Irrigating the nasal passages gently with warm salt water usually helps. With severe congestion, nasal sprays like neosynephrine or afrin can be used temporarily. See your physician if symptoms persist or pain occurs or for wax removal if needed.
